A multiplex PCR assay for rapid identification of major tospovirus vectors reported in India

Abstract: Background: To date, four thrips vectors have been reported to transmit five different tospoviruses in India. Their identification at an early stage is crucial in formulating appropriate pest management strategies. Since morphometric key-based thrips identification based on the adult stage is time-consuming, there is a need to develop diagnostic tools which are rapid, accurate, and independent of developmental stages. Here, we report a multiplex PCR assay to identify four major thrips vectors viz. Thrips palmi… Show more

“…Rapid identification of T. palmi is crucial in pest and disease management and quarantine. Several methods have been reported to date for the molecular identification of T. palmi including PCR, RFLP, SCAR marker, multiplex PCR, real-time PCR, LAMP, and monoclonal antibodies (Paran and Michelmore 1993 ; Banks et al 1998 ; Walsh et al 2005 ; Yeh et al 2014 ; Nakahara and Minoura 2015 ; Przybylska et al 2015 , 2017 ; Jangra et al 2020 b). Most of these techniques cannot be done in a farmer’s field without access to a laboratory.…”
